Quynh Pham MD

Dr. Quynh Pham is the Program Director for the UCLA/Greater Los Angeles VA Healthcare System Pain Medicine Fellowship and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ation (PM&R) Residency Training programs. She is the director of the Chronic Pain clinic at GLA VAHS. Her primary interest is in Pain Medicine, Electrodiagnostic Medicine, and Musculoskeletal medicine.
In addition to teaching PM&R residents and Pain Medicine fellows, she also enjoys teaching medical students. She is the co-Block Chair for the Musculoskeletal Block for first medical students at the David Geffen School of Medicine at UCLA.
Her goal is to create a nurturing and supportive environment of learning for trainees and students. Under her leadership, both the PM&R residency Program and the Pain Medicine Program received and maintained full accreditation status.
